Output 871385533a9c2793230890c7422b95ec4589ef52c7f9ed8d1943c83444a5b1be:17

value
3726139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846a12ea4762891dca4b219401b005a9345d94fd OP_EQUAL
address
3DmAC1S4dKJKhEx2HK3xY1avZZXBqzQfbH
transaction
871385533a9c2793230890c7422b95ec4589ef52c7f9ed8d1943c83444a5b1be
spent
true